Vernon Company produces two products. Budgeted annual income statements for the two products are provided as follows. Power Lite Total Budgeted Per Budgeted Budgeted Per Budgeted Budgeted Budgeted Number Unit Amount Number Unit Amount Number Amount Sales 270 @ $ 690 = $ 186,300 630 @ $ 580 = $ 365,400 900 $ 551,700 Variable cost 270 @ 420 = (113,400) 630 @ 350 = (220,500) 900 (333,900) Contribution margin 270 @ 270 = 72,900 630 @ 230 = 144,900 900 217,800 Fixed cost (12,000) (133,200) (145, 200) Net income $ 60,900 $ 11,700 $ 72,600 Required: a. Based on budgeted sales, determine the relative sales mix between the two products. b. Determine the weighted average contribution margin per unit. c. Calculate the break-even point in total number of units. d. Determine the number of units of each product Vernon must sell to break even. e. Verify the break-even point by preparing an income statement for each product as well as an income statement for the combined products. f. Determine the margin of safety based on the combined sales of the two products
